DETAILS OF OUR BOLTED SILO'S

Experience in the industry has led to the design concept where we alleviate the following negative factors in conventional welded silo's:

  • Manufacturing cost where huge pieces of steelwork has to be handled to built - impossible without crane facilities
  • Craneage costs to load silo at manufacturer
  • Exhorbitant transport costs to get the silo delivered to site
  • Depending on the size silo - the need to use a large crane to erect ( a conventional 73m3 silo is 10m plus high )
  • Should the silo no longer be needed, most of the above costs come into effect again should you want to move or sell the silo

  • Our design allows for the silo to be fabricated much easier and quicker with more detail and precision
  • A complete 73m3 silo (cement = 100t ) can be transported on a 6t truck - most users of silo's have their own 6 or 8t truck. when crated a 73m3 silo comes in a box 3.2m x 1.7m x 0.8m. when erected it is less than 7m high ( less windload and much quicker to fill )
  • To erect our silo you need a much smaller crane - it is a simple operation to pre-assemble the units ready for craneage
  • You can extend your silo at any time at minimal cost - simply unbolt the "roof' and add another module
  • To move the unit again is a simple operation
  • Our supply includes all standard accessories
    1. A 100 nb filling pipe with a storz coupling
    2. A 200 nb hand operated butterfly valve
    3. Cat ladder and cage
    4. All sealant material required
    5. All fasteners except civils (foundation) holding down bolts
    6. A full set of assembly drawings corresponding to the clearly marked items
